Mass spectrometric investigation of polyfluorinated C60. Evidence for the existence of C60F2n (n = 0–30)

✍ Scribed by Swapan K. Chowdhury; Stephen D. Cameron; Donald M. Cox; Krzysztof Kniaz; Robert A. Strongin; Maria A. Cichy; John E. Fischer; Amos B. Smith III

✦ Synopsis


Abstract

Electron‐capture negative ion chemical ionization (EC‐NICI) and field desorption (FD) mass spectrometric techniques were utilized to examine polyfluorinated C~60~. Two different samples from the same preparation, one prior to sublimation and the other sublimed material, were investigated. From the raw non‐sublimed product in EC‐NCI six series of ions corresponding to different numbers of attached oxygen atoms were obtained, which are represented by the formula [C~60~F~2__n__~O~m~]^−^, where n ranged from 0 to 30 and m from 0 to 5. The sublimed material in EC‐NICI produced the same six series of ions with up to 48 fluorine atoms attached to C~60~. The field desorption of the same sample produced similar results, but the signal‐to‐noise ratios of the spectra were low. Both samples, in the two different techniques examined, yielded C~60~F~60~ ions with only an even number of fluorine atoms attached. The present investigation, for the first time, provides direct experimental evidence for the existence of higher fluorinated C~60~ up to C~60~F~60~ and multiple oxides of polyfluoro‐C~60~ with up to five oxygen atoms attached.
